| The price of pedigree dogs varies from state to state. For Yorkies, the southern states seem to be the cheapest for an full Yorkie Pup. I have never seen a full bred Yorkie with any kind of papers for $300.00, let alone a AKC Yorkie, even in the southern states. I have researched the costs of a full bred/AKC registered puppy, with and without champions in their background----and I could not find any, in any state for anywhere even remotely close to a $300.00 price tag. Believe me, I am far, far, far from an expert on Yorkies breeding, lineage, etc. However I have had my share of being on the other side of the buffet table--and was the purchaser of 2 successful placements and 3 unsuccessful placements of Yorkie pups in the past 18 months. Who ever said there are numerous scams out on the internet---even from supposedly legit sites---could not be more correct. In the past 18 months, I have lost a couple thousand dollars in internet scams dealing with Yorkiies. As others have said, research, research and do more research. There are both great and horrible Yorkie breeders/brokers out there. From someone that speaks from recent experience--please be careful.
